Description

The parallel transportation system of two-wire
Technical field
A kind of collecting machine is the utility model is related to, the parallel transportation system of more particularly to a kind of two-wire, belongs to transmission equipment Technical field.
Background technology
, it is necessary to carry out rewinding after the completion of electronic chip production field, electronic chip production or in flow.Current rewinding On the one hand it is by manually carrying out, the time of consuming and manpower compare more, low production efficiency.
The content of the invention
The utility model aim is to provide a kind of parallel transportation system of two-wire, and the parallel transportation system of the two-wire passes through gear The setting of bar, plays position-limiting action, ensures to keep linear motion in material casket motion process, prevents stuck phenomenon, ensure overall work Make efficiency.
To reach above-mentioned purpose, the technical solution adopted in the utility model is:A kind of parallel transportation system of two-wire, including Horizontal input mechanism, horizontal output mechanism, vertical transport mechanism, base and material casket, the horizontal input mechanism are installed on base Upper surface, the horizontal output mechanism are installed on base by some support columns and directly over horizontal input mechanisms, institute Vertical transport mechanism is stated to be installed on base upper surface by a bearing and be located at horizontal input mechanism and horizontal output mechanism rear end;
The horizontal input mechanism further comprises horizontal motor, driving wheel, driven wheel, driving belt, 2 front end conveyings Wheel, 2 rear end delivery wheels and belt conveyor, 2 front end delivery wheels are set in the both ends of a shaft, two ends of this shaft End is flexibly connected with the forward mount of pan frontward end respectively, and 2 rear end delivery wheels are movably installed in base rear end respectively Connected in the bearing of rear end and by the front end delivery wheel of the belt conveyor and homonymy, the level for being installed on base upper surface Motor output shaft is connected with driving wheel, and the driven wheel is set in shaft and between 2 front end delivery wheels, the active Wheel is connected with driven wheel by driving belt;
The horizontal output mechanism further comprises support plate, 2 bar shaped seats, horizontal air cylinder and connects casket plate, 2 bar shapeds Seat is arranged in parallel in support plate upper surface, the horizontal air cylinder be installed on by connection seat among support plate upper surface and with 2 bar shapeds Seat is arranged in parallel, and the casket plate that connects is movably installed in support plate upper surface by two guide rails being arranged in parallel and is located at 2 bar shapeds Between seat, the push rod of the horizontal air cylinder connects with connecing casket board, and casket plate back and forth movement is connect for driving;
The forward mount of the homonymy is provided with a blend stop, the blend stop both ends and front end with the bridging of rear end upper surface of support Bearing, rear end bearing contact site are provided with an installation through-hole, and a screw is each passed through the installation through-hole at blend stop both ends and and front end Bearing, rear end bearing are fixedly connected;
The horizontal air cylinder further comprises anterior cylinder and rear portion cylinder, the rear end of the front portion cylinder and rear portion cylinder Side surface is both provided with a blow vent, and the front end side surface of the front portion cylinder and rear portion cylinder, which is set with, is provided with a sensing Device.

Since above-mentioned technical proposal is used, the utility model has following advantages and effect compared with prior art:
1. the parallel transportation system of the utility model two-wire, its be installed on the horizontal motor output shaft of base upper surface with Driving wheel connects, and the driven wheel is set in shaft and between 2 front end delivery wheels, the driving wheel leads to driven wheel Driving belt connection is crossed, by the setting of motor and feed belt, material casket movement is driven, realizes automatic transporting, substitution is artificial, section About manpower, improves efficiency;Secondly, the forward mount of its homonymy is provided with a blend stop with the bridging of rear end upper surface of support, blend stop Set, play position-limiting action, ensure to keep linear motion in material casket motion process, prevent stuck phenomenon, ensure overall work effect Rate.
2. the parallel transportation system of the utility model two-wire, the push rod of its horizontal air cylinder connects with connecing casket board, for driving Casket plate back and forth movement is connect, by cylinder and the setting for connecing casket plate, realizes and fortune is connect to the automatic of material casket, save manpower, improve efficiency Automation, intelligent level with production line;Secondly, it is logical to be both provided with one for the rear end side surface of its anterior cylinder and rear portion cylinder Gas port, the front end side surface of the front portion cylinder and rear portion cylinder are set with and are provided with a sensor, the setting of sensor, can be with The round trip of cylinder is controlled, realizes the diversified facilities of cylinder stroke, there is versatility, without customizing specific stroke Cylinder, it is cost-effective, improve production efficiency.
